New Features and Improvements

We have released a major update to SheetFetch with many new features that make connecting, importing, and automating data with Google Sheets easier than ever. This update focuses on expanding supported data sources, improving API workflows, and providing more powerful automation tools.

New Data Sources

You can now import data from more sources directly into Google Sheets without writing any code.

MongoDB Data Import
Connect your MongoDB database and automatically import collections into Google Sheets.

MySQL Data Import
Easily fetch and sync data from MySQL databases into your spreadsheets.

CSV and JSON File Import
Upload CSV or JSON files and instantly convert them into structured data inside Google Sheets.

Google Search Console Integration
Pull SEO performance data such as queries, clicks, impressions, and rankings directly from Google Search Console.

API and Automation Improvements

SheetFetch now provides powerful tools for working with APIs and automating data workflows.

API Request Builder
A visual interface to easily create API requests without coding.

Saved API Requests
Save frequently used API requests and reuse them anytime.

Response Preview
Preview API responses before sending the data to your spreadsheet to ensure everything is correct.

Pagination Auto Fetch
Automatically fetch all pages of API data without manual configuration.

Scheduled Data Refresh
Set automatic refresh schedules such as every hour, daily, weekly, or at specific times.

Google Sheets as a Data Source

Google Sheets to API
Turn your Google Sheets into an API endpoint so other applications can access your spreadsheet data.

CRUD API for Sheets
Create, read, update, and delete rows in Google Sheets through API requests.

Authentication and Security

Managing API authentication is now much simpler.

Authentication Manager
Store and manage API credentials in one place.

Multiple Authentication Options
Support for common authentication methods such as API keys, Bearer tokens, and custom headers.
